Boao Forum for Asia Secretary General Zhang Jun Visits CIRD
On the morning of February 21, Zhang Jun, Secretary General of the Boao Forum for Asia (BFA), visited CIRD. Professor Chi Fulin, President of CIRD, extended a warm welcome to Secretary General Zhang and his delegation. Both sides held a discussion and exchange during the visit.
At the meeting, the two sides discussed several topics, including organizing the 2025 Global Free Trade Ports Development Forum during the annual conference, jointly conducting and strengthening international academic exchanges, and deepening institutional cooperation. Secretary General Zhang introduced the BFA's key focus areas for its next stage of development and provided an overview of the 2025 annual conference. He also expressed hope for further strengthening cooperation, leveraging each side's strengths. President Chi Fulin expressed that CIRD is committed to playing the role of a think tank and is eager to actively participate in and support the high-quality development of the BFA.
